traPtitech / NeoShowcase

PaaS (Platform as a Service) on Docker 🐳 or k8s ☸
MIT License
53 stars 4 forks source link

[Feature]: リクエスト時のtoastにloadingを追加したい #937

Open eyemono-moe opened 3 months ago

eyemono-moe commented 3 months ago

問題の説明

現在リクエスト成功/失敗時にtoastが出るようになっているが、loading toastは無い。リクエスト直後にsubmit系ボタンがdisabledになるようになっているが、マウスホバーしないと「ローディング中なのか」「フォーム内容にバリデーションエラーがあるか」がわからない(バリデーションエラーが赤字で出るようにはなっているが)。

新機能の説明

loading toastもあると現在の状態がわかりやすいと考えている。

その他の案

No response

参考資料

solid toastのpromiseを使うとスッと実装できそう (https://github.com/ardeora/solid-toast?tab=readme-ov-file#promise)